jstoldt - (14:46): sdumitriu: i figure the bit about inline is about source="inline" and Ex. stands for except, right?
sdumitriu - (14:46): jstoldt: The chart macro can get its source data either from an existing table, or from the content placed inside the macro
sdumitriu - (14:47): So there are two options for the "source" parameter, xdom and inline
jstoldt - (14:47): yep. and ex = except, right?
sdumitriu - (14:47): No, for example
sdumitriu - (14:47): It's bad wording
jstoldt - (14:48): ah, indeed... should be e.g. if you mean example...

sdumitriu - (16:58): Back with an older question
sdumitriu - (16:59): How can I access a component from a non-component class?
vmassol - (16:59): it's documented let me give you the link
vmassol - (17:00): http://platform.xwiki.org/xwiki/bin/view/DevGuide/WritingComponents#HFromnon-componentsjavacode28e.g.olderplugins29
sdumitriu - (17:00): Without Utils
vmassol - (17:00): you cannot
vmassol - (17:00): well
vmassol - (17:00): you can cheat but not very good
sdumitriu - (17:00): K, then I'll move the class to xwiki-core
vmassol - (17:00): the CM is put in the servlet application context
sdumitriu - (17:01): But it would be better to have access to it somehow
vmassol - (17:01): the point is not to have access to it
sdumitriu - (17:01): It should be easy since the execution context is stored in a threadlocal
vmassol - (17:01): otherwise you're assuming that there's only one for example
vmassol - (17:01): it's not IOC anymore
sdumitriu - (17:02): Yes, but you can't force components into an existing library that does its own instantiation
sdumitriu - (17:03): In my case I'm trying to write an EscapeTool, which is created using Class.forName.newInstance
vmassol - (17:03): then you need to pass the CM to it
vmassol - (17:03): after the constructor has been called
vmassol - (17:03): setCM(…)
vmassol - (17:03): but you need to be able to access the instance
vmassol - (17:03): if it's hidden you're stuck
vmassol - (17:04): but in this case maybe you shouldn't use components?
sdumitriu - (17:05): Then how do I access the rendering?
cjdelisle - (17:07): <somewhat off topic> Something I noticed in escapetool is it appears to be rather slow. I think the fastest way to escape is 1 char at a time using a switch statement.
vmassol - (17:07): well I cannot help much if I don't know more precisely what you are doing
vmassol - (17:08): now it's possible you want to reuse somerthing form rendering that is currently packaged as a component
vmassol - (17:08): and one solution could be to make that component depend on a standard class
vmassol - (17:09): and then reuse that class in your velocity tool
vmassol - (17:09): but I don't know exactly what you're doing
vmassol - (17:09): so we have 2 approaches:
vmassol - (17:09): 1) try to inject the CM
vmassol - (17:09): 2) make the feature not use components
